I use my timer all the time. Today I touched the Timer icon and instead of launching the timer app, the Fitbit Logo appeared for several seconds and the my screen went back to my home screen. I have disconnected Bluetooth and re-paired my Versa 2 as well as powered down my Versa 2 and turned back on. Both the Versa 2 and my Fitbit app are both up to date.
Anyone else have this issue or have any other suggestions?

Best AnswerI followed your suggested instructions. It did not help. Every time I tap the Timer icon on my Versa 2 it briefly shows the Timer Icon in the center of the screen and then it shows the Fitbit icon for about 30-40 seconds. Then the Versa 2 vibrates anthem goes back to the watch screen. The only happens when I try to use the Timer app.
